A thin-walled plastic bottle is sealed at an altitude of 19 ,000 feet. What would happen to this bottle if it is carried down
to 1,000 feet?
It will shrink and collapse.
It will expand and burst.
It will expand but will not burst.
It will shrink but maintain its shape.

It will shrink and collapse.<br /><br />When the bottle is sealed at a high altitude of 19,000 feet, the air pressure inside the bottle is lower than the air pressure at a lower altitude of 1,000 feet. As the bottle is brought down to 1,000 feet, the external air pressure increases significantly compared to the internal pressure, causing the bottle to shrink and collapse due to the pressure difference.
